In-Depth Game Analysis
If you're a K-pop fan who's ever dreamed of stepping into the shoes of your favorite idol, managing their career from trainee to superstar, then Kpop Fandom Games is a title that immediately grabs your attention. At its core, it's a hybrid rhythm and simulation game that cleverly blends the finger-tapping satisfaction of hitting notes to your favorite tunes with the strategic depth of building and managing an entertainment agency. The initial draw is undeniable: the promise of a game built by and for the fandom, featuring a vast library of popular K-pop tracks and deep idol customization. It caters directly to a specific, passionate audience—casual players who love the music, strategy gamers who enjoy optimization, and creative types who get a kick out of designing their own virtual stars. My own interest was piqued by the sheer scope of its ambition, aiming to be a one-stop shop for the K-pop gaming fantasy.
Jumping in, the first impression is one of overwhelming content, which is both a blessing and a curse. The rhythm gameplay itself is solid, with multiple difficulty levels that range from forgiving for newcomers to brutally challenging for veterans, all synced well with a diverse tracklist. However, the real meat of the experience lies in the simulation side. You'll spend hours recruiting trainees, training their vocals, dance, and visuals, managing their schedules, and deciding on comebacks. A standout moment for me was the first time I successfully debuted a group I had nurtured from scratch. Seeing them perform "my" song on a virtual music show, complete with fan chants and light sticks, delivered a genuine sense of accomplishment that pure rhythm games often lack. The UI can feel cluttered, and the progression sometimes grinds to a halt, demanding either patience or, concerningly, frequent microtransactions to speed things up, which can heavily impact immersion and the sense of fair play.
Having played my share of idol management sims and rhythm games, what kept me engaged with Kpop Fandom Games over others was its unparalleled authenticity to the source material. The developers clearly understand the culture, incorporating elements like fan cafe management, reality show appearances, and even dealing with scandals. It does the "fandom" part better than any other game I've tried, creating a compelling loop where your success in rhythm stages directly fuels your agency's growth. While it doesn't always execute these ideas flawlessly, the sheer passion project feel and the direct connection to the music make it a unique, if sometimes frustrating, time sink for the right player. It stands out not on polished AAA production, but on its dedicated attempt to simulate the entire K-pop ecosystem.
Core Gameplay Features
- Idol Agency Management 🏢: This is the game's strategic heart. You act as CEO, handling everything from scouting raw talent and assigning vocal/dance coaches to planning comebacks, choosing concepts, and negotiating contracts. It's a deep system that rewards long-term planning and resource management.
- Rhythm Gameplay Integration 🎵: The core musical action involves tapping, holding, and sliding notes in time with licensed K-pop hits. Success here earns you currency and resources (like "Fandom Points" and "Producer EXP") critical for advancing your agency, creating a direct link between skill and simulation progress.
- Extensive Customization Studio ✨: Beyond pre-set idols, you can dive into a detailed creator to design your own trainee or group from the ground up. This includes facial features, hairstyles, stage outfits, and even assigning personality traits that affect their performance in the simulation.
- Live Event & Comeback System 📅: The game mirrors real K-pop cycles with timed events and "comeback" periods where you promote a new song. Competing on weekly charts against other players' groups adds a compelling PvE/PvP-lite layer and a great sense of community activity.
- Fandom Interaction Mechanics 💖: A unique layer where you manage your group's public image through social media posts, fan meetings, and V LIVE-style streams. Building a loyal fanbase directly influences your chart performance and income.
Strengths & Highlights
- The Music Library is Fantastic 🎧: Having a wide array of actual, popular K-pop songs to play is the biggest win. It transforms the rhythm gameplay from a generic test of skill into a joyful celebration of the music you already love, making practice sessions feel rewarding.
- Deep Role-Playing Satisfaction 🌟: The joy of taking a group of no-name trainees and guiding them to stardom is incredibly addictive. Watching their stats improve and their fanbase grow provides a strong, tangible sense of progression that pure rhythm games can't match.
- Authentic K-Pop Atmosphere 🎤: The game nails the aesthetic and pressure-cooker environment of the industry. From training hell to music show wins, it feels like you're inside a K-pop drama, which is a huge draw for fans of the genre.
Limitations to Consider
- Aggressive Monetization Walls 💸: The free-to-play grind becomes painfully slow mid-to-late game. Progress blockers for training, resource generation, and even certain song unlocks heavily push players toward microtransactions, which can feel predatory and sour the experience.
- UI and Menu Overload 📱: The interface is incredibly dense and not always intuitive. Navigating between the agency, training room, wardrobe, and rhythm stages can feel like work, burying fun features under layers of menus and pop-ups.
- Performance Can Be Choppy 📉: On older devices, the game suffers from noticeable lag during complex rhythm charts and when loading the detailed 3D models in the simulation segments. This directly hurts gameplay in a rhythm title where timing is everything.
